CondFormats/SiStripObjects/src/FedTimingAnalysis.cc

#include "CondFormats/SiStripObjects/interface/FedTimingAnalysis.h" #include "DataFormats/SiStripCommon/interface/SiStripHistoTitle.h" #include "DataFormats/SiStripCommon/interface/SiStripEnumsAndStrings.h" #include "FWCore/MessageLogger/interface/MessageLogger.h" #include <iostream> #include <iomanip> #include <cmath> using namespace sistrip; // ---------------------------------------------------------------------------- // FedTimingAnalysis::FedTimingAnalysis(const uint32_t& key) : CommissioningAnalysis(key, "FedTimingAnalysis"), time_(sistrip::invalid_), max_(sistrip::invalid_), delay_(sistrip::invalid_), error_(sistrip::invalid_), base_(sistrip::invalid_), peak_(sistrip::invalid_), height_(sistrip::invalid_), optimumSamplingPoint_(15.) { ; } // ---------------------------------------------------------------------------- // FedTimingAnalysis::FedTimingAnalysis() : CommissioningAnalysis("FedTimingAnalysis"), time_(sistrip::invalid_), max_(sistrip::invalid_), delay_(sistrip::invalid_), error_(sistrip::invalid_), base_(sistrip::invalid_), peak_(sistrip::invalid_), height_(sistrip::invalid_), optimumSamplingPoint_(15.) { ; } // ---------------------------------------------------------------------------- // void FedTimingAnalysis::reset() { time_ = sistrip::invalid_; max_ = sistrip::invalid_; delay_ = sistrip::invalid_; error_ = sistrip::invalid_; base_ = sistrip::invalid_; peak_ = sistrip::invalid_; height_ = sistrip::invalid_; } // ---------------------------------------------------------------------------- // void FedTimingAnalysis::print(std::stringstream& ss, uint32_t not_used) { header(ss); ss << " Time of tick rising edge [ns] : " << time_ << "\n" << " Maximum time (sampling point) [ns] : " << max_ << "\n" << " Delay required wrt max time [ns] : " << delay_ << "\n" << " Error on delay [ns] : " << error_ << "\n" << " Baseline [adc] : " << base_ << "\n" << " Tick peak [adc] : " << peak_ << "\n" << " Tick height [adc] : " << height_ << "\n"; } // ---------------------------------------------------------------------------- // void FedTimingAnalysis::max(const float& max) { max_ = max; if (time_ > sistrip::maximum_) { return; } int32_t adjustment = 25 - static_cast<int32_t>(rint(max_ + optimumSamplingPoint_)) % 25; max_ += adjustment; delay_ = max_ - time_; }
